Computer Science
Subject:
Computer Science
Examination Board:
OCR H446
Non-Exam Assessment/Coursework:
20%
Examination:
80% (2 x 40%)
Specific entry requirements:
A grade 7 in GCSE Computer Science, and a grade 7 in GCSE Mathematics.
What will you study?
In Year 12…..
Binary addition and subtraction with floating point numbers, sign and magnitude, two’s complement and normalisation
Object oriented programming
Recursion
Data structures: stacks, queues, graphs, trees, linked lists and multi dimensional arrays
Boolean algebra, K-maps, laws, flip flops and adders
Computer legislation
Moral, ethical and legal issues
Software development
Introduction to coursewor
k
In Year 13…..
Object oriented programming
Structure and function of the processor, including different types (CISC, RISC)
Systems software (memory management, interrupts, scheduling)
Applications and compilation
Programming languages
Compression, encryption and hashing
Databases (SQL, normalisation)
Networks (and the TCP/IP stack)
Web technologies (HTML, CSS and the page rank algorithm)
Binary search trees and traversal algorithms
